"From the BBC, the True Story of the Bewitching Lennox Sisters."
| Based on Stella Tillyard's bestseller that "made history sexy again" (London Sunday Times), this encore presentation of Aristocrats tells the true story of the bewitching Lennox sisters: Caroline, Emily, Louisa, and Sarah. Great-granddaughters of King Charles II and his French mistress, they live up to their mixed heritage by tempting scandal with their unconventional ideas and daring affairs. A sweeping saga of a noble family's disgrace and fall, spanning two generations, Aristocrats is a dazzling adaptation, an acclaimed family chronicle set against the spectacular backdrop of palaces, country estates and ballrooms of eighteenth-century England and Ireland. What producer David Snodin (Great Expectations) finds most striking is that the story is absolutely true. "As far as characters and plot, Aristocrats could be a classic novel. But it isn't. It actually happened." |
